Free Thought

Here are some approaches that might help strengthen your independent thinking:
1. Take Care of Your Mind and Body:
• Try to get enough sleep, eat balanced meals, and exercise, as these can boost cognitive function.
2. Set Aside Quiet Time:
• Spend a few minutes daily without screens, notifications, or distractions to let your thoughts flow freely.
3. Question Assumptions:
• If you notice yourself accepting something automatically, pause to ask: “Do I really agree with this? Why?”
4. Read and Reflect:
• Seek different viewpoints, read articles or books, then jot down your own opinions about what you’ve read.
5. Practice Decision-Making:
• Start with small choices (what to eat, which route to walk) and reflect on how you make them. Gradually work up to bigger decisions.
6. Talk to Others:
• Discussing issues with friends or mentors can help clarify your own thoughts—just be gentle with yourself and your pace.
7. Write It Out:
• Journaling your thoughts each day—even if just a few lines—can help you recognize your own ideas and feelings.​
